Prepared for the incoming director. This review covers the proposed 9% uplift for customers on the legacy Brightspan plans. Roughly 1,400 accounts remain on grandfathered rates, many unchanged since the Kelmouth consolidation. Modelling suggests modest churn in the small-account segment, offset by improved contribution margin within two quarters. Communication drafts are ready but not yet approved. Legal has cleared the notice-period wording. The strategic context behind this timing is set out in the confidential note below.

internal memo for tawig-fawig: Only 45 of the 499 pilot accounts renewed Kasael, so a churn review is set for October 2. Praokek Holdings is in early talks to buy Ulaaxix Works for about $132.7 million.

Runbook: Pennywhistle notification fan-out backpressure. When the fan-out workers fall behind, the outbox table balloons and delivery latency spikes — you'll see it first in the Dovetail queue-depth graph. Don't just scale workers; check whether a single noisy tenant is flooding the topic, and throttle them via the tenant config first. If you do scale, bump FANOUT_WORKERS in the deploy env, redeploy, and watch for drain within ten minutes. The workers authenticate to the broker with a credential set on the next line of the env file.

env line for tagaf-yahif: LEDGER_TOKEN29=a7e22fd0ee7d43436e62c1c3439fb

Ticket GH-412: The Verdantia greenhouse controller shows gradual humidity sensor drift after 72 hours of uptime, roughly 0.3% per day. Calibration offsets are stored unsigned in local flash, so a tampered offset would be accepted silently on reboot. We reproduced the drift on two Fernhollow test units. The affected firmware build is identified below for verification.

build token for tawif-bahip: htk31_68bba16e1afabfef4ecc69408c06f16